[Asia Economy Reporter Lim Chun-han] Emart announced on the 7th that it will offer up to 50% discounts on various Chuseok holiday food items from the 8th to the 14th.


As part of an event linked with the Ministry of Agriculture, Food and Rural Affairs until the 12th, popular holiday products such as Korean beef soup cuts and bulgogi will be sold at a 20% discounted price when Shinsegae points are accumulated. During the same period, domestic boiled octopus will also be sold at a 20% discount in collaboration with the Ministry of Oceans and Fisheries.


Emart will sell Yeonggwang Chamgulbi at a 50% discount until the 14th, and Jeju silver hairtail and cleaned squid will be offered at prices 45% lower than the regular price. This year’s freshly harvested Hongro apples are prepared at prices about 15-20% cheaper than market prices.


A deli convenient food event will also be held. Sushi-e family assorted sushi (30 pieces) and soy sauce & seasoned syrup boneless fried chicken will be sold at a 20% discount. Additionally, at 264 No Brand specialty stores nationwide, SKT T Membership subscribers will receive a 20% discount on purchases over 30,000 won until the 11th.
